Kakamega Governor Fernandes Barasa has suspended three officers from a Mumias West Level four hospital following their arrest by the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ission (EACC) on suspicion of involvement in corruption. Governor Barasa re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to transparency and accountability, vowing to take decisive action against any public official found guilty of graft.
